Essential Ingredients

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:

  • All-Purpose Flour: Opt for unbleached flour for a more natural taste and better texture in your cookies.
  • Unsalted Butter: Using unsalted butter allows you to control the saltiness, ensuring perfectly sweet cookies.
  • Brown Sugar: Brown sugar adds moisture and richness; it’s essential for that chewy texture we love.
  • Granulated Sugar: A hint of granulated sugar balances out the flavors beautifully in this recipe.
  • Chocolate Chips: Use semi-sweet chips for that classic cookie dough flavor; feel free to mix it up with dark chocolate or even white chocolate!
  • Ice Cream: Choose your favorite flavor; vanilla is classic, but chocolate or mint could turn things up a notch.
  • Vanilla Extract: A splash of pure vanilla extract enhances all the sweet flavors in the cookie dough mixture.
  • Eggs: Eggs bind everything together while adding moisture; don’t skip them!

How to Make cookie dough ice cream sandwiches

Make Cookie Dough Mixture: In a mixing bowl, beat together softened butter with both sugars until light and fluffy. Add vanilla and eggs; mix until well combined.

Add Dry Ingredients: Gradually incorporate flour and salt into the wet mixture until just combined. Stir in chocolate chips, making sure they’re evenly distributed throughout.

Chill the Dough: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and refrigerate for about 30 minutes to firm up the dough slightly; this helps prevent spreading during baking.

Bake Cookies: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Drop heaping tablespoons of chilled dough onto lined baking sheets. Bake for 10-12 minutes until edges are golden but centers remain soft; trust me on this!

Cool Cookies: Allow cookies to cool on baking sheets for a few minutes before transferring them to wire racks; patience is key here if you want perfectly structured sandwiches.

Assemble Sandwiches: Once cookies are completely cool, scoop generous portions of ice cream onto one cookie and top with another. Press gently to secure—perfectly squishy goodness awaits!

Storing & Reheating

Store your assembled cookie dough ice cream sandwiches in an airtight container in the freezer. For best quality, consume within two weeks to enjoy their freshness.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/2 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
  • 1/2 cup ice cream (any flavor)
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 large egg
  • 1/4 tsp salt

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. In a mixing bowl, beat together softened but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ar until light and fluffy. Add vanilla and egg; mix well.
  3. Gradually add flour and salt to the mixture until just combined. Stir in chocolate chips.
  4. Chill the dough for about 30 minutes to prevent spreading.
  5. Drop heaping tablespoons of dough onto lined baking sheets and bake for 10-12 minutes until edges are golden but centers remain soft.
  6. Allow cookies to cool on baking sheets briefly before transferring them to wire racks.
  7. Once cool, scoop ice cream onto one cookie, top with another cookie, and press gently to secure.
